Earth albedo calculated from Skylab flight data when correlated with latitude falls within the range of values obtained from previous investigations. The Skylab data ranged between latitudes of plus or minus 50 degrees. Seasonal variations show higher values for the winter months and lower values for the summer months. Surface geometry and orbit altitude had little effect on the orbit averaged albedo which was a function of orbit inclination, solar declination, and beta angle. A range of values is presented as a function of orbit inclination.
